For readers who want book club energy without the homework. Every Sunday, Cassie & Emily spill about the books everyone’s reading — from booktok, to romance, romantasy, and all the fictional drama in between so you know what to add to your TBR (or not).

Listen in for recommendations & totally biased reviews, short & sweet recaps as we re-read our favorite series, and general book club fun. Whether you’re reading along or just here for the tea, you’ll leave with a bigger TBR and zero regrets.

      January is officially over — and the receipts are in. In this cozy but chaotic January wrap-up episode, we’re revisiting our reading goals, giving ourselves a very unserious report card, and unpacking what actually happened versus what we thought this month would look like.

      We talk about slowing down instead of burning out, and how one six-star read completely reshaped our expectations for all Romantasy books that followed. We also get into book tracking apps, reading slumps, and why some hyped books just don’t hit depending on timing, mood, or mindset.

      We share what we read this month — from classics like The Picture of Dorian Gray, to romantasy debuts like Veins of Power, to one truly unhinged literary fiction pick (Sky Daddy). We also recap what we watched in January, including TV shows, adaptations, and the pop culture distractions that pulled us away from our TBRs.

      We wrap up by reflecting on what we’re carrying into February — from genre balance and pacing to reading expectations and media habits.
